Switch can be locked in "ON" position for ease of
operator comfort during extended use. Apply
caution when locking tool in "ON" position and
maintain firm grasp on tool.
Do not pull the switch lever forcibly without pushing
in the lock-off lever.
To prevent the switch lever from accidentally pulled, a
lock-off lever is provided. To start the tool, pull the lock-off
lever toward the operator and then pull the switch trigger.
Release the switch lever to stop. For continuous
operation, pull the switch lever and then push in the lock
button. To stop the tool from the locked position, pull the
switch lever fully, then release it.
ASSEMBLY
CAUTION:
Always be sure that the tool is switched off and
unplugged before carrying out any work on the tool.
Installing side grip (handle)
006113
CAUTION:
Always be sure that the side grip is installed
securely before operation.
Screw the side grip securely on the position of the tool as
shown in the figure.

WARNING:
Always use supplied guard when depressed center
grinding wheel/Multi-disc is on tool. Wheel can
shatter during use and guard helps to reduce
chances of personal injury.
Mount the inner flange onto the spindle. Fit the wheel/disc
on the inner flange and screw the lock nut onto the spindle.
To tighten the lock nut, press the shaft lock firmly so that
the spindle cannot revolve, then use the lock nut wrench
and securely tighten clockwise.
